At Bush Hill Park station, ticketing is made easy with services available from Monday to Friday, 06:45 to 10:00. You’ll find both manned ticket offices and self-service ticket machines, complete with accessible options. The station features step-free access in parts, particularly important for wheelchair users and those with heavy luggage. The southbound platform can be accessed from St Mark's Road, and the northbound from Queen Anne's Place. However, it's important to note that full platform interchange requires a journey via the street.
While there aren't any smartcard services presently available, there's an induction loop for the hearing impaired and accessible toilets that ensure a comfortable visit for all. There are waiting rooms available with provided seating areas, open from 06:45 – 20:00 Monday to Friday, and slightly reduced hours on Saturday.
For those planning onward journeys, Bush Hill Park station is surrounded by a wealth of transport options. Local bus services by Transport for London operate just outside the station, ensuring seamless connectivity whether you're heading north to Enfield Town or south towards Liverpool Street. If a rail replacement service is in order, simply use Bus Stop B for northbound services and Bus Stop A for southbound.
If you're one to cycle, the station is equipped with cycle racks on platforms 1 and 2 for convenience, although cycle hire isn't available at this station. Car parking is readily available, operated by National Car Parks Ltd, and while you’ll find 37 regular spaces, there are two spaces dedicated for accessible parking needs.

Although Saltaire station is not equipped with a ticket office, there's no need to worry. Ticket machines are readily available for passengers to collect tickets and on-the-go purchases are made convenient with card-only acceptance due to past incidents of vandalism. For those utilizing smartcards, there's good news: Saltaire provides both issuance and validation services. Induction loops are in place to assist those with hearing impairments.
The station's focus on accessibility is evident, with parts offering step-free access, although travelers should note the challenges posed by the cobbled streets and the high camber between platform and train. Assistance is often provided by train conductors, ensuring you can board with ease. Despite the lack of staff presence, help can be requested through the helpline at 08002006060.
Transportation options abound for onward travel from Saltaire. Buses pick up and drop off at nearby stops on Caroline Street, just a stone's throw from the station. For those preferring personalized transit options, taxi services can be arranged through Cab4You. Bus services are plentiful with helpful information available through Busline at 0871 200 2233. Bicycle hire is not facilitated at the station itself, so consider alternative nearby options if you're itching for a ride on two wheels.
